Bill Pullman and French Stewart bring us a movie June 26th that's so interesting I'm not even sure the folks behind this one know it's a remake. It's called Surveillance, and if the plot sounds familiar it's because it should. When Federal agents Elizabeth Anderson and Sam Hallaway arrive at work, they find themselves in the middle of a twisty case. With three witnesses--a cop, a junkie and an eight year old girl--all giving a slightly different story of a murder spree gone awry, the feds all start to notice little inconsistencies. And it's these little inconsistencies that'll make for one big shock. Check out the trailer. I loved this movie the first time I saw it, when it was called Rashomon. But will Kurosawa's classic tale of point of view translate well to the modern era? Or will it feel too much like its predecessor? Hit our comments section below and let's talk classic! Thanks for watching! Cast: Julia Ormond, Bill Pullman, Pell James, Ryan Simpkins, French Stewart, Kent Harper, Michael Ironside Surveillance movie trailer is provided by Magnolia Pictures. Movie opens in US theaters June 26th, 2009.
